$PI 🌍 Global Crypto Regulation – What’s Happening Worldwide (2024–early 2026)
🇺🇸 United States
Market structure laws (SEC vs CFTC clarity)
Stablecoin federal framework
Shift from enforcement → rulemaking
Strong focus on consumer protection & AML
🇪🇺 European Union
MiCA fully rolling out (licenses, stablecoins, disclosures)
DAC8 crypto tax reporting from Jan 2026
Passporting across EU states
🇬🇧 United Kingdom
Crypto treated like traditional finance
Market abuse rules (insider trading, manipulation)
OECD CARF tax reporting from Jan 2026
🇯🇵 Japan
Stablecoins only via licensed banks/trusts
Strong custody & exchange oversight
Pro-Web3 innovation stance
🇰🇷 South Korea
Harsh penalties for manipulation & insider trading
User asset protection laws
Full enforcement phase
🇭🇰 Hong Kong
Licensed exchanges only
Retail allowed on approved platforms
Separate stablecoin licensing law
🇸🇬 Singapore
Very strict AML & marketing rules
Stablecoin framework
Strong focus on tokenization & infrastructure
🇦🇪 UAE (Dubai / Abu Dhabi)
Dedicated crypto regulators (VARA, ADGM)
Clear licensing paths
Positioning as global crypto hub
🇨🇦 Canada
Exchanges treated like securities dealers
Custody & leverage restrictions
Strong investor protection focus
🇦🇺 Australia
Exchange licensing regime coming
Custody & AML tightening
Aligning with global standards
🇧🇷 Brazil
Crypto legal for payments & investment
Exchanges regulated
Stablecoins widely used
🇮🇳 India
Very high crypto taxes
No ban, but heavy friction
Exploring CBDC-first approach
🇨🇳 China
Trading & mining banned
Strong enforcement
Focus on digital yuan (CBDC)
🇷🇺 Russia
Mining formalization + penalties for illegal mining
Tight state control
Limited public access
🌍 Global (IMF / FATF / OECD)
AML + Travel Rule everywhere
OECD CARF = global crypto tax reporting
Pressure to regulate, not ignore crypto
🔑 One-line takeaway
Crypto is not being banned globally — it’s being absorbed into regulated finance.
Speculation is tolerated, utility and transparency are preferred.
